I bought one of these a while ago intending for it just to be something fun to noodle on late at night on the sofa or something, but it's ended up mostly replacing my real acoustics for live playing. It's just so light, comfy and has a far better plugged in sound than 90% of onboard pickup systems with zero feedback issues. I've recorded a few times with it too and was often asked by guitarist friends which of my guitars I used as the acoustic parts sounded great, the reaction when I told them was always amusing, haha.

I’ve had the SLG200S for a few years and love it. I consider it the most valuable guitar I own even though I have guitars that cost more. It is a great tool for practice and allows me mix in a track of the song I am working on from my iPad, plug in the headphones and really work on the music. And then take the guitar when I’m playing out, plug into a DI and into the PA and get great sound. I do think these are due for a refresh, with some Bluetooth connectivity as a start. I've been waiting for you to review this guitar. I have one and love it, although I did replace the factory Urea saddle with a bone saddle which really helped balance out the string tones and extra reverb the electronics has even when reverb isn't on. I think this guitar can mimic an acoustic very well, but also can mimic a non-acoustic. I have a Bluetooth receiver velco'd to mine to input music from my smart phone into the aux, then wired headphones. works great. Definitely one for the collection.
